The trip from Ayer's Cliff to Montreal is a 150 km journey that takes you from the quiet Eastern Townships to the bustling metropolis of Montreal. You will take Highway 55 North to Highway 10 West, which leads directly into the city. The drive typically takes about 2 hours, depending on traffic. This is a popular route for those heading to the city for work or leisure.
Total Distance: Driving distance is 150 km; straight-line air distance is 130 km.
Highway 10 can be busy near the city; plan your arrival accordingly.
